Metaplanet Highlights: Why Crypto Concentration Is Risky

Metaplanet, a Japanese company originally rooted in the metal trading industry, has undergone a radical strategic shift in recent years. Instead of focusing on precious metals, the company now concentrates almost exclusively on Bitcoin—with consequences. Currently, the corporation is reporting paper losses of 1.1 billion yen (approximately €7 million). But what does this tell us about the dangers of an overly narrow crypto strategy?
High-Stakes Gamble
It’s impressive how quickly a company can completely change its business direction—and how dangerous that can be. Metaplanet isn’t a startup playing with venture capital; it’s a company with a long-standing tradition. Its heavy Bitcoin focus reminds me of the Dot-com bubble or individuals who bet their entire savings on a single stock. The allure of high returns is tempting, but reality often paints a different picture.
Bitcoin isn’t a stable store of value like gold or a solid stock. Its price can plummet by 20% or 30% within hours—exactly what has happened to Metaplanet. While the losses are currently "unrealized," a prolonged bear market could quickly turn them into real financial strain. Especially considering the company can’t easily sell its Bitcoin holdings without further destabilizing the market.

Regulatory Pitfalls and Political Risks
Another often overlooked factor is the regulatory uncertainty surrounding crypto. While some countries, like El Salvador, have embraced Bitcoin as legal tender, others have cracked down hard on the market. In Japan, where Metaplanet is based, there’s some acceptance, but the legal framework remains far from clear.
Imagine investing your entire wealth in Bitcoin, only for the government to introduce new taxes or ban certain transactions. Suddenly, not only are your gains gone, but you now owe back taxes. It’s not a far-fetched scenario—it’s happened before.
